<pre style='margin:0'>
Chris Jones (cjones051073)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/fcccd7f7ab2b6c14de9ddfe4af08c549f2053979">https://github.com/macports/macports-ports/commit/fcccd7f7ab2b6c14de9ddfe4af08c549f2053979</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it fcccd7f7ab2b6c14de9ddfe4af08c549f2053979
</span>Author: Davide Gerhard <rainbow@irh.it>
AuthorDate: Tue Apr 23 21:03:31 2019 +0200
<span style='display:block; white-space:pre;color:#404040;'> wireshark24: make it obsolete
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Closes: https://trac.macports.org/ticket/58336
</span>---
net/wireshark24/Portfile | 146 +----------------------------------------------
1 file changed, 3 insertions(+), 143 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/net/wireshark24/Portfile b/net/wireshark24/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 980e330..9f0623f 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/net/wireshark24/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/net/wireshark24/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-5,7 +5,7 @@ PortGroup cmake 1.0
</span>
name wireshark24
version 2.4.14
<span style='display:block; white-space:pre;background:#ffe0e0;'>-revision 1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ision 2
</span> categories net
license {GPL-2 GPL-3}
maintainers darkart.com:opendarwin.org
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-18,145 +18,5 @@ long_description A network analyzer that lets you capture and \
</span> Packet data can be read from a file, or live from a local \
network interface.
<span style='display:block; white-space:pre;background:#ffe0e0;'>-master_sites https://www.wireshark.org/download/src/ \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- https://www.wireshark.org/download/src/all-versions/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-use_xz yes
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-distfiles wireshark-${version}${extract.suffix}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-worksrcdir wireshark-${version}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-checksums sha256 0e616f5d75888995e608878e1bb8b753c80608385336c0d492a776c2af11b09b \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- rmd160 062fc0b2f65f9f65826485b493dcd9297f59c72b \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ha1 c454fb7db5cf6f8b631be83f2e7eb5b0a8580fe1 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 29167308
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-conflicts wireshark-devel wireshark wireshark2 wireshark22 wireshark3
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-depends_build-append \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- port:pkgconfig
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-depends_lib path:lib/pkgconfig/glib-2.0.pc:glib2 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- path:lib/libssl.dylib:openssl \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- port:libpcap \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- port:lz4
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-configure.args-append \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DCMAKE_INSTALL_RPATH:STRING="${prefix}/lib" \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DCMAKE_INSTALL_NAME_DIR:STRING="${prefix}/lib" \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_APPLICATION_BUNDLE=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_ADNS=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_CARES=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_GCRYPT=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_GEOIP=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_GNUTLS=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_KERBEROS=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_LIBXML2=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_LUA=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_LZ4=ON \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_NETLINK=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_PORTAUDIO=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_SMI=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_SNAPPY=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DENABLE_ZLIB=OFF \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- -DBUILD_wireshark=OFF
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ant qt5 conflicts no_gui description {Build wireshark with a qt5 GUI}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- PortGroup qt5 1.0
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_APPLICATION_BUNDLE=OFF -DENABLE_APPLICATION_BUNDLE=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DBUILD_wireshark=OFF -DBUILD_wireshark=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-append -DENABLE_QT5=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- qt5.depends_component qtbase \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- qtmacextras \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- qtmultimedia \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- qtsvg \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- qttranslations
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- post-destroot {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- move ${destroot}/${prefix}/bin/Wireshark.app ${destroot}${applications_dir}/Wireshark.app
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- }
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ant no_gui conflicts qt5 description {do not build the wireshark GUI}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- ## initial settings (above) handle this
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ant adns conflicts cares description {use adns library for async. dns resolution}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_ADNS=OFF -DENABLE_ADNS=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:adns
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ant portaudio description {Build with PortAudio support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_PORTAUDIO=OFF -DENABLE_PORTAUDIO=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:portaudio
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ant zlib description {Build with zlib compression support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_ZLIB=OFF -DENABLE_ZLIB=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:zlib
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ant lua description {Build with Lua dissector support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_LUA=OFF -DENABLE_LUA=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:lua52
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ant libsmi description {Build with libsmi snmp support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_SMI=OFF -DENABLE_SMI=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:libsmi
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ant gnutls description {Build with GNU TLS support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_GNUTLS=OFF -DENABLE_GNUTLS=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:gnutls
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ant libgcrypt description {Build with GNU crypto support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_GCRYPT=OFF -DENABLE_GCRYPT=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:libgcrypt
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ant cares conflicts adns description description {Build with c-ares support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_CARES=OFF -DENABLE_CARES=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:c-ares
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ant kerberos5 description {Build with Kerberos support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_KERBEROS=OFF -DENABLE_KERBEROS=ON \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-append -DCMAKE_SHARED_LINKER_FLAGS="-lk5crypto"
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:kerberos5
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-variant geoip description {Build with GeoIP support}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- configure.args-replace -DENABLE_GEOIP=OFF -DENABLE_GEOIP=ON
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- depends_lib-append port:libgeoip
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-default_variants +portaudio +zlib +libsmi +gnutls +libgcrypt +cares +geoip +kerberos5
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-if {![variant_isset qt5] && ![variant_isset no_gui]} {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- default_variants-append +qt5
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-post-destroot {
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-d ${destroot}${prefix}/include/wireshark/epan/crypt/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-d ${destroot}${prefix}/include/wireshark/epan/dfilter/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-d ${destroot}${prefix}/include/wireshark/epan/dissectors/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-d ${destroot}${prefix}/include/wireshark/epan/ftypes/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-d ${destroot}${prefix}/include/wireshark/wiretap/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 -W ${worksrcpath}/ config.h register.h ${destroot}${prefix}/include/wireshark/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 {*}[glob ${worksrcpath}/epan/*.h] ${destroot}${prefix}/include/wireshark/epan/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 {*}[glob ${worksrcpath}/epan/crypt/*.h] ${destroot}${prefix}/include/wireshark/epan/crypt/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 {*}[glob ${worksrcpath}/epan/dfilter/*.h] ${destroot}${prefix}/include/wireshark/epan/dfilter/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 {*}[glob ${worksrcpath}/epan/dissectors/*.h] ${destroot}${prefix}/include/wireshark/epan/dissectors/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 {*}[glob ${worksrcpath}/epan/ftypes/*.h] ${destroot}${prefix}/include/wireshark/epan/ftypes/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- xinstall -m 644 {*}[glob ${worksrcpath}/wiretap/*.h] ${destroot}${prefix}/include/wireshark/wiretap/
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-}
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-livecheck.type regex
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-livecheck.url ${homepage}download.html
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-livecheck.regex "Stable Release \\((\\d+(?:\\.\\d+)*)"
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-#
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>-##EOF
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+replaced_by wireshark3
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+PortGroup obsolete 1.0
</span></pre><pre style='margin:0'>
</pre>